You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@karaf.apache.org by jb...@apache.org on 2013/03/13 17:02:19 UTC

svn commit: r1456013 - in /karaf/branches/karaf-2.x: assemblies/apache-karaf/src/main/distribution/text/etc/org.ops4j.pax.url.mvn.cfg assemblies/features/standard/src/main/resources/features.xml pom.xml

Author: jbonofre
Date: Wed Mar 13 16:02:18 2013
New Revision: 1456013

URL: http://svn.apache.org/r1456013
Log:
[KARAF-2185] Add Spring 3.2.x features

Modified:
    karaf/branches/karaf-2.x/assemblies/apache-karaf/src/main/distribution/text/etc/org.ops4j.pax.url.mvn.cfg
    karaf/branches/karaf-2.x/assemblies/features/standard/src/main/resources/features.xml
    karaf/branches/karaf-2.x/pom.xml

Modified: karaf/branches/karaf-2.x/assemblies/apache-karaf/src/main/distribution/text/etc/org.ops4j.pax.url.mvn.cfg
URL: http://svn.apache.org/viewvc/karaf/branches/karaf-2.x/assemblies/apache-karaf/src/main/distribution/text/etc/org.ops4j.pax.url.mvn.cfg?rev=1456013&r1=1456012&r2=1456013&view=diff
==============================================================================
--- karaf/branches/karaf-2.x/assemblies/apache-karaf/src/main/distribution/text/etc/org.ops4j.pax.url.mvn.cfg (original)
+++ karaf/branches/karaf-2.x/assemblies/apache-karaf/src/main/distribution/text/etc/org.ops4j.pax.url.mvn.cfg Wed Mar 13 16:02:18 2013
@@ -93,6 +93,7 @@ org.ops4j.pax.url.mvn.defaultRepositorie
 #
 org.ops4j.pax.url.mvn.repositories= \
     http://repo1.maven.org/maven2@id=central, \
+    http://repository.springsource.com/maven/bundles/release@id=spring-ebr, \
     https://oss.sonatype.org/content/repositories/snapshots@snapshots@noreleases@id=sonatype-snapshot, \
     https://oss.sonatype.org/content/repositories/ops4j-snapshots@snapshots@noreleases@id=ops4j-snapshot, \
     http://repository.apache.org/content/groups/snapshots-group@snapshots@noreleases@id=apache, \

Modified: karaf/branches/karaf-2.x/assemblies/features/standard/src/main/resources/features.xml
URL: http://svn.apache.org/viewvc/karaf/branches/karaf-2.x/assemblies/features/standard/src/main/resources/features.xml?rev=1456013&r1=1456012&r2=1456013&view=diff
==============================================================================
--- karaf/branches/karaf-2.x/assemblies/features/standard/src/main/resources/features.xml (original)
+++ karaf/branches/karaf-2.x/assemblies/features/standard/src/main/resources/features.xml Wed Mar 13 16:02:18 2013
@@ -192,11 +192,10 @@
     </feature>
 
     <feature name="spring-jms" description="Spring 3.1 JMS support" version="${spring31.version}" resolver="(obr)">
-        <feature version="${spring31.version}">spring</feature>
+        <feature version="${spring31.version}">spring-tx</feature>
         <bundle start-level="10">mvn:org.apache.geronimo.specs/geronimo-jta_1.1_spec/${geronimo.jta-spec.version}</bundle>
         <bundle start-level="10">mvn:org.apache.geronimo.specs/geronimo-jms_1.1_spec/${geronimo.jms-spec.version}</bundle>
         <bundle start-level="30">mvn:org.springframework/spring-jms/${spring31.version}</bundle>
-        <bundle start-level="30">mvn:org.springframework/spring-tx/${spring31.version}</bundle>
     </feature>
 
     <feature name="spring-struts" description="Spring 3.1 Struts support" version="${spring31.version}" resolver="(obr)">
@@ -241,6 +240,82 @@
         <bundle start-level="30">mvn:org.springframework/spring-webmvc-portlet/${spring31.version}</bundle>
     </feature>
 
+    <!-- Spring 3.2 support -->
+
+    <feature name="spring" description="Spring 3.2.x support" version="${spring32.version}" resolver="(obr)">
+        <bundle dependency="true" start-level="30">mvn:org.apache.servicemix.bundles/org.apache.servicemix.bundles.aopalliance/${aopalliance.bundle.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.core/${spring32.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.expression/${spring32.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.beans/${spring32.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.aop/${spring32.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.context/${spring32.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.context.support/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-aspects" description="Spring 3.2 AOP support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.aspects/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-instrument" description="Spring 3.2 Instrument support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.instrument/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-jdbc" description="Spring 3.2 JDBC support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ring-tx</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.jdbc/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-jms" description="Spring 3.2 JMS support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ring-tx</feature>
+        <bundle start-level="10">mvn:org.apache.geronimo.specs/geronimo-jta_1.1_spec/${geronimo.jta-spec.version}</bundle>
+        <bundle start-level="10">mvn:org.apache.geronimo.specs/geronimo-jms_1.1_spec/${geronimo.jms-spec.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.jms/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-struts" description="Spring 3.2 Struts support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ring-web</feature>
+        <feature>war</feature>
+        <bundle dependency="true" start-level="30">mvn:commons-collections/commons-collections/${commons-collections.version}</bundle>
+        <bundle dependency="true" start-level="30">mvn:commons-beanutils/commons-beanutils/${commons-beanutils.version}</bundle>
+        <bundle dependency="true" start-level="30">mvn:org.apache.servicemix.bundles/org.apache.servicemix.bundles.struts/${struts.bundle.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.web.struts/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-test" description="Spring 3.2 Test support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.test/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-orm" description="Spring 3.2 ORM support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ring-jdbc</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.orm/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-oxm" description="Spring 3.2 OXM support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.oxm/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-tx" description="Spring 3.2 Transaction (TX) support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.transaction/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-web" description="Spring 3.2 Web support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ring</feature>
+        <feature version="${http.feature.version}">http</feature>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.web/${spring32.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.web.servlet/${spring32.version}</bundle>
+    </feature>
+
+    <feature name="spring-web-portlet" description="Spring 3.2 Web Portlet support" version="${spring32.version}" resolver="(obr)">
+        <feature version="${spring32.version}">spring-web</feature>
+        <bundle dependency="true" start-level="30">mvn:javax.portlet/portlet-api/${portlet-api.version}</bundle>
+        <bundle start-level="30">mvn:org.springframework/org.springframework.web.portlet/${spring32.version}</bundle>
+    </feature>
+
     <feature name="wrapper" description="Provide OS integration" version="${project.version}">
         <bundle>mvn:org.apache.karaf.shell/org.apache.karaf.shell.wrapper/${project.version}</bundle>
     </feature>

Modified: karaf/branches/karaf-2.x/pom.xml
URL: http://svn.apache.org/viewvc/karaf/branches/karaf-2.x/pom.xml?rev=1456013&r1=1456012&r2=1456013&view=diff
==============================================================================
--- karaf/branches/karaf-2.x/pom.xml (original)
+++ karaf/branches/karaf-2.x/pom.xml Wed Mar 13 16:02:18 2013
@@ -186,6 +186,7 @@
         <spring2.version>2.5.6.SEC03</spring2.version>
         <spring30.version>3.0.7.RELEASE</spring30.version>
         <spring31.version>3.1.4.RELEASE</spring31.version>
+        <spring32.version>3.2.1.RELEASE</spring32.version>
         <sshd.version>0.8.0</sshd.version>
         <struts.bundle.version>1.3.10_1</struts.bundle.version>
         <xbean.version>3.12</xbean.version>